Senhora do Salto
The early volcanic succession is overlain by platform deposits, namely conglomerates
and massive quartzites followed by interbedded fine grained and coarse grained clastic sediments. Quartzites show organic structures (ichnofacies of Cruziana and Skolithos), diverse sedimentary structures (graded bedding, ripple marks, crossbedding, slumps, load casts, flame structures) and represent deposition of coastal
sediments in a near shore environment. Black layers comprising oolitic ironstones
and bearing prints of volcanic origin are interbedded in a succession of quartzites,
wackes and slates.
